About this work
Charcoal sketch on paper of soldiers looking up at the sky as a cluster of "archies" (anti-aircraft artillery) explode in the distance. Three soldiers are on a camp wagon at right which is led by a team of horses. Another soldier at left is on horseback in front of the wagon. The soldiers all have their faces turned away from the viewer as they look to the background left of the sketch, where the artillary are exploding in the sky.
